    This semi-detached leasehold property on Bold Place last sold in March 2002 for £94,380. Based on price growth in the L1 district since then, its estimated current value is £131,665 — placing it in the 9th percentile nationally and the 47th percentile within L1. The property covers 136 m² (1,464 sq ft), giving an estimated value of £968 per m². The EPC rating is D, with a potential rating of C.

    District Context — L1

    L1 covers Liverpool's city centre and immediate surroundings in the northwest of England. It is a densely populated urban area with strong student and young professional populations.
